// FEEDCHECK_MAX_EPISODE_BYTES
// Upper bound the Pondcast feed validator accepts for a single
// episode entry before flagging it malformed. Raising this lets
// through feeds that stall the parser on low-memory workers, so
// don't touch it without benchmarking first. The value was tuned
// against the Grobnick corpus of pathological feeds; details live
// in the validator wiki. The tuning run is recorded under the
// token below.

session token of kagup-hahaf = htk3_2b8

Subject: Contrast Audit Cut-Over Complete

Hello plugin authors,

As of this morning, the Huescope contrast audit pipeline has fully cut over to the new ruleset engine. All plugin submissions to the Tintworks marketplace are now evaluated against the updated thresholds, and legacy scores have been recalculated. To ensure your local checks match ours, please use the configuration values below.

service settings:
[sorys]
port = 8000
team = eliius
host = sorys.novacstack.example
region = south-3
access_code = ac_f66665
timeout_ms = 250

# Project Silverbeam — Status (Managers Only)

Project Silverbeam, the internal inventory consolidation effort at Quennet Retail Group, is delayed by two quarters. Root causes: underestimated data migration effort and the loss of two engineers to the Westbrook rollout. Revised completion is now end of Q2 next year. Branch managers should continue using the legacy stock system until notified. The delay's implications are outlined in the confidential note below.

management briefing: Only 33 of the 504 pilot accounts renewed Holox, so a churn review is set for August 1. Fenysix Logistics is in early talks to buy Zoroxix Group for about $459.9 million.

**Handover: Stormline Fan-Out Service**

Taking over from me? The fan-out worker pushes weather alerts to regional queues; watch the backlog gauge during storm season. Config lives in the usual repo, deploys are manual for now. If the dispatcher loses its state store, rebuild from the snapshot and unseal it with the recovery passphrase noted here:

strongbox words: holax-rusax-jorath-aldeth